Risk Management Tools in Cryptocurrency

Tool Description
Stop-Loss Orders Automatically sells your crypto asset if the price falls below a certain threshold to limit losses.
Portfolio Diversification Spreading investments across multiple cryptocurrencies reduces the risk of a total loss if one asset declines significantly.
Stablecoins Cryptocurrencies pegged to stable assets (e.g., USD) offer a less volatile alternative for risk mitigation.
